جاوا (Java) یک زبان برنامهنویسیِ شیءگرا است که برای نخستین بار توسط جیمز گاسلینگ در شرکت سان مایکروسیستمز ایجاد گردید و در سال ۱۹۹۵ به عنوان بخشی از سکوی جاوا منتشر شد. زبان جاوا شبیه به ++C است اما مدل شیءگرایی آسانتری دارد و از قابلیتهای سطح پایین کمتری پشتیبانی میکند. یکی از قابلیتهای بنیادین جاوا این است که مدیریت حافظه را بطور خودکار انجام میدهد. ضریب اطمینان عملکرد برنامههای نوشتهشده به این زبان نسبت به زبانهای نسل اول C بالا است و وابسته به سیستمعامل خاصی نیست. برنامههای جاوا به صورت بایت کد (کامپایل) میشوند که توسط واسط JVM به کدهای ماشین اجرا میشوند؛و در صورت وجود JVM مانند سایر زبانهای مبتنی بر آن به وابسته به سیستمعامل خاصی نیستند. جاوا از حافظهٔ بازیافتی خودکار برای ادارهٔ حافظه در چرخهٔ زندگی یک شیء استفاده میکند. برنامهنویس زمانی که اشیاء به وجود میآیند، این حافظه را تعیین میکند؛ و در زمان اجرا نیز، زمانی که این اشیاء در استفادهٔ زیاد طولانی نباشند، برنامه نویس مسئول بازگرداندن این حافظهاست. زمانی که مرجعی برای شیهای باقیمانده نیست، شیهای غیرقابل دسترس برای آزاد شدن به صورت خودکار توسط بازیافت حافظه، انتخاب میشوند. اگر برنامهنویس مقداری از حافظه را برای شیهایی که زیاد طولانی نیستند، نگه دارد، چیزهایی شبیه سوراخ حافظه اتفاق میافتند. در دوره آموزشی Lynda Up and Running with Java Applications با جاوا نحوه طراحی اپلیکیشن های آن آشنا می شوید.
دادهکاوی (Data Mining) به مفهوم استخراج اطلاعات نهان و یا الگوها و روابط مشخص در حجم زیادی از دادهها در یک یا چند بانک اطلاعاتی بزرگ است. بسیاری از مردم داده کاوی را مترادف واژه های رایج کشف دانش از دادهها (KDD) میدانند. دادهکاوی پایگاهها و مجموعههای حجیم دادهها را در پی کشف و استخراج دانش، مورد تحلیل و کند و کاوهای ماشینی (و نیمهماشینی) قرار میدهد. این گونه مطالعات و کاوشها را به واقع میتوان همان امتداد و استمرار دانش کهن و همه جا گیر آمار دانست. تفاوت عمده در مقیاس، وسعت و گوناگونی زمینهها و کاربردها، و نیز ابعاد و اندازههای دادههای امروزین است که شیوههای ماشینی مربوط به یادگیری، مدلسازی، و آموزش را طلب مینماید. داده کاوی که به عنوان ابزاری برای کشف جرایم، ارزیابی میزان ریسک و فروش محصولات به کار میرود، در بر گیرنده ابزارهای تجزیه و تحلیل اطلاعات به منظور کشف الگوهای معتبر و ناشناخته در بین انبوهی از داده هاست. داده کاوی غالباً در زمینه تامین امنیت ملی به منزله ابزاری برای شناسایی فعالیتهای افراد خرابکار شامل جابه جایی پول و ارتباطات بین آنها و همچنین شناسایی و ردگیری خود آنها با بررسی سوابق مربوط به مهاجرت و مسافرت هاست. در دوره آموزشی Lynda Data Science Foundations: Data Mining با اصول و مبانی داده کاوی و روش های آن آشنا می شوید.
مدرک بینالمللی +CompTIA A با محوریت مهارت های جامع سخت افزاری و نرم
افزارهای مرتبط با سختافزار از جمله مدارک استانداردی است که دریافت
آن موفقیت و جایگاه والای "شغلی - حرفهای" فرد را تضمین مینماید. مدرک
کامپتیا ای پلاس (+CompTIA A) به آموزش و سنجش مهارت های سخت افزاری، شبکه
سازی و نرم افزاری (مرتبط با سخت افزار) می پردازد. این مدرک قسمتی از
مدارک سازمان هایی مانند Microsoft ،Hewlett-Packard ،Cisco و Novell می
بوده و در واقع یک استاندارد فنی برای کارشناسان فنی پشتیبان کامپیوتر می
باشد. متخصصان کامپیوتر با استفاده از این مدرک شایستگی های خود را در در
نصب، نگهداری و پیشگیری از مشکلات، شبکه سازی، امنیت و اشکال زدایی در سطح
بین المللی اثبات می کند. متخصصان فنی که مدرک +CompTIA A را کسب کرده اند،
با استفاده از مهارت های ارتباطی برای کار با Client ها بهترین خدمات
رسانی را به مشتریان دارا می باشند. در اغلب کمپانی های مطرح، کسب مدرک
+CompTIA A جزو الزامات متخصصان سرویس دهنده می باشد. در مجموعه دوره های آموزشی Lynda CompTIA A+ Exam Prep (220-902) Tutorial Series طی شش آموزش با مباحث مدرک +A آشنا می شوید.
نرم افزار Graphisofts ArchiCAD، نرم افزاری بسیار قدرتمند با قابلیت های جدید جهت طراحی و پیاده سازی محیط های سه بعدی است و فراهم کننده مدل های حرفه ای مجازی جهت مهندسین عمران و معماری است. کاربران با کمک نرم افزار ArchiCAD طرح های خود را سریعتر آنالیز می کنند این کار با استفاده از تخمین خصوصیات فضای طراحی در محیطی سه بعدی صورت می گیرد و سریعا گزارشی دقیق از کل پروژه به صورت مستند برای کاربر تولید می شود. محیط کاری این نرم افزار بگونه ای است که کاربران احساس طراحی در دنیای واقعی را دارند و این احساس ناشی از ابزار و پلت ها و مدل های سه بعدی مانند پله ها، مبلمان و اثاثیه و ... است. از دیگر خصوصیت این نرم افزار فرامین ترسیمی پیشرفته این نرم افزار می باشد. در دوره آموزشی Lynda ArchiCAD: Management & Collaboration با نحوه مدیریت و همکاری در آرشیکد آشنا می شوید.
PhoneGap یک فریم ورک اپلیکیشنی می باشد که به شما امکان ساخت اپلیکیشن های Native را با استفاده از HTML و جاوا اسکریپت می دهد. آسان ترین راه برای استفاده از فون گپ یک container با یک web view می باشد که دارای عرض ۱۰۰% و ارتفاع ۱۰۰% است و رابط برنامه نویسی آن جاوا اسکریپت است که به شما امکان دسترسی به ویژگی های اصلی سیستم عامل را می دهد. شما رابط کاربری خود را با استفاده از مهارت های معمول برنامه نویسی وب (HTML، CSS و جاوا اسکریپت) ایجاد می کنید و از کانتینر فون گپ برای صف آرایی اکو سیستم ها و دستگاه های اپلیکیشنی مختلف استفاده می کنید. هنگامی که اپلیکیشن فون گپ برای توزیع بسته بندی می شود، می توان آن را در فروشگاه های معمول فروش اپلیکیشن (آیتونز، گوگل اپ مارکت، آمازون مارکت و غیره) توزیع کرد. در دوره آموزشی Lynda Learn PhoneGap Build: The Basics با مبانی و اصول پایه ای فون گپ آشنا می شوید.
R، یک زبان برنامهنویسی و محیط نرمافزاری برای محاسبات آماری و علم دادهها است، که بر اساس زبانهای اس و اسکیم پیادهسازی شده است. این نرمافزار متن باز، تحت اجازهنامه عمومی همگانی گنو عرضه شده و به رایگان قابل دسترس است. زبان اس بجز R، توسط شرکت Insightful، در نرمافزار تجاری اسپلاس نیز پیادهسازی شده است. اگرچه دستورات اسپلاس و R بسیار شبیه است لیکن این دو نرمافزار دارای هستههای متمایزی میباشند. R، حاوی محدودهٔ گستردهای از تکنیکهای آماری (از جمله: مدلسازی خطی و غیرخطی، آزمونهای کلاسیک آماری، تحلیل سریهای زمانی، ردهبندی، خوشهبندی و غیره) و قابلیتهای گرافیکی است. در محیط R، کدهای سی، سی++ و فورترن قابلیت اتصال و فراخوانی هنگام اجرای برنامه را دارند و کاربران خبره میتوانند توسط کدهای سی، مستقیماً اشیا R را تغییر دهند. گرچه R اغلب به منظور انجام محاسبات آماری به کار میرود، این نرمافزار قابل به کارگیری در محاسبات ماتریسی است و در این زمینه، همپای نرمافزارهایی چون اُکتاو و نسخهٔ تجاری آن متلب (MATLAB) است. R، همچنین نرمافزار قدرتمندی برای ایجاد اشکال گرافیکی و نمودارهاست. در دوره آموزشی Lynda R for Excel Users به تشریح و آموزش زبان آر برای کاربران اکسل می پردازیم.
در حالی که عکاسان حرفه ای به دوربین های دی اس ال آر (DSLR) تمام فریم نیکون "FX" علاقمندند، عکاسان ورزشی و حیات وحش مدت زیادی است که خواستار APS-C یا "DX" هستند و نیکون نیز در نمایشگاه CES 2016 به این نیاز این جامعه پاسخ داده است و این دوربین را با نام D500 عرضه کرد. مدل D500 مدت کوتاهی پس از اینکه پرچمدار نیکون D5 معرفی شد، برای عکاسانی که خواستار مدل دی اس ال آر حرفه ای تر ولی با پیچیدگی کمتر بودند عرضه گردید. در حالی که اکثر مدل های دی اس ال آر منحصرا بر روی سخت افزار متمرکز هستند، نیکون زمان زیادی را بر روی نرم افزار D500 صرف کرده است. از ویژگی های برجسته ی D500 می توان به عملکرد "Snapbridge" آن اشاره کرد که از بلوتوث ال ای برای روشن نگه داشتن همیشگی اتصالات بین دی اس ال آر و گوشی هوشمند شما استفاده می کند. این قابلیت به شما این امکان را می دهد که هنگامی که عکس می گیرید بتوانید به سرعت و به سادگی آنها را آپلود کنید و با سرویس هایی مانند اینستاگرام و گوگل فوتوز به اشتراک بگذارید. علاوه بر این، D500 به لطف پردازنده ی قدرتمند Expeed 5 قادر به ضبط ویدئوی ۴K و ۱۰ فریم در ثانیه ای است. این در واقع به بسیاری از عکاسانی که به دنبال نوعی از قابلیت های چندرسانه ای مدرن هستند، چنین قابلیتی را ارائه می دهد. در دوره آموزشی Lynda Nikon D500: Tips and Techniques با نکته ها و تکنیک های عکسبرداری با دوربین نیکون دی 500 آشنا می شوید.
تیم Unity تکنولوژی به تازگی نسخه جدید موتور بازی سازی خود به نام Unity 5 را معرفی کرد. در ۵ سال گذشته موتور Unity 5 طرفداران بسیاری پیدا کرده است و محبوبیت این موتور روز به روز بیشتر شده تا جایی که بسیاری از بازی سازان مستقل کشور خودمان هم از این موتور برای ساخت بازی های مستقل خود استفاده کرده اند و نتایج بسیار خوبی گرفته اند. Unity 5 حدود ۱۶ ماه پس از موتور Unity 4 معرفی و منتشر شده و به نسبت موتور قبلی از ویژگی های بسیار بهتر و تکنیک های بسیار جدیدتری پشتیبانی میکند. موتور جدید در زمینه نورپردازی، قابلیت های صوتی و عملکرد نهایی به نسبت موتور قبلی جهش بسیار زیادی داشته است. یکی از ویژگی های جدید این موتور WebGL نام دارد که در واقع پلاگینی جدید برای توسعه و اجرای بازی های تحت وب توسط موتور Unity 5 به حساب می آید. در همین زمینه هم شرکت موزیلا تریلری از اجرای بازی ساخته شده توسط موتور Unity 5 و تحت پلاگین WebGL را منتشر کرده است. برای اجرای بازی های تحت وب توسط این موتور، کاربران باید پلاگین WebGL مخصوص این موتور را دانلود و نصب نمایند. در مجموعه دوره های آموزشی Lynda Unity 5 2D Tutorial Series به ساخت بازی های دو بعدی با موتور یونیتی 5 می پردازیم.
اتوکد، نرمافزاری است که برای ترسیم نقشههای مهندسی و صنعتی به کار میرود. این نرم افزار از محصولات شرکت آمریکایی اتودسک است. کاربران اتوکد امکان استفاده از محیطهای دو و سه بعدی را دارند. به طور کلی میتوان اتوکد را جایگزینی مناسب برای میز و وسایل نقشه کشی مهندسان دانست. برنامه AutoCAD برای سرعت بخشیدن به کار طراحی و مستندسازی و به اشتراک گذاری مدل های ساخته شده و توسعه ایده های جدید بهترین انتخاب است. به همین دلیل است که اتوکد نیازهای طیف گسترده ای مشتریان خود را برطرف میسازد. از دیگر ویژگی های نرم افزار AutoCAD پربار که بگوییم ویژگی ژنراتور مستندات خودکار است که می تواند در پروژه های مهندسی مورد استفاده قرار گیرد. رابط کاربری نرم افزار لوکس و پیچیده است و امکان دسترسی اسان به ابزارهای ان فراهم شده است. در مجموعه دوره های آموزشی Lynda AutoCAD Facilities Management Tutorial Series با نحوه مدیریت قسمت ها و امکانات محتلف در اتوکد آشنا می شوید.
ITIL (Information Technology Infrastructure Library) مجموعهای از تفکرات
و تکنیکها برای مدیریت زیرساختهای فناوری اطلاعات، پیادهسازی و استفاده
از آنهاست. ITIL به عنوان مجموعهای از کتاب انتشار یافته است که هر کتاب
سرفصلی از مدیریت فناوری اطلاعات را پوشش میدهد. تفکر ITIL در دهه ۱۹۸۰،
زمانی به وجود آمد که دولت انگلستان متوجه شد که سطح کیفی خدمات IT که در
کشورش ارائه میشود کافی و قابل قبول نیست. در آن زمان موسسه CCTA (Central
Computer & Telecommunication Agency) که امروزه اتاق بازرگانی دولت
انگلستان (OGC) نام دارد، ماموریت یافت تا بستر و چارچوبی ارائه کند، تا به
کمک آن دولت انگلستان و بخش خصوصی از منابع IT به صورت بهینه و کارآمد و
از نظر مالی معتبر استفاده کنند. اولین نسخه ITIL ،GITIM (Government
Information Technology Infrastructure Management) نام گرفت ، و بدیهی است
که با نسخههای جدید ITIL بسیار متفاوت بود، اما از نقطه نظر فکری به
نسخههای جدید بسیار نزدیک بود و بر روی پشتیبانی از خدمات و ارائه خدمات
تمرکز داشت. در دوره آموزشی Lynda Putting ITIL® Into Practice: Problem Management Techniques با آی تی آی ال و تکنیک های مدیریت مشکل در آن آشنا می شوید.